Fees and Compensation — Form ADV Part 2A (3/31/2026) [Brochure]
Item 5 – Fees and Compensation

The Adviser or its affiliates generally receives a management fee (“Management Fee”)
and performance-based compensation (“Performance Allocation”) (each as defined
below) from each Fund (together, “Fees”). Management Fees and the Performance
Allocation relating to each Fund are set forth in their respective Offering Documents. The
general partners of the Funds and limited partners of the Funds who are affiliates,
employees or other designees of SER Capital are not subject to paying Performance
Allocation or Management Fees. The Funds, and/or their portfolio companies may also
make other payments to the Adviser or its affiliates for services provided to the portfolio
companies which, in certain circumstances, may reduce the Management Fees payable to
the Adviser. Additionally, consistent with the Offering Documents of the Funds, the
Funds typically bear certain out-of-pocket expenses incurred by the Adviser in connection
with the services provided to the Funds and/or the portfolio companies. Further details
about fees and expenses are set forth below.

Management Fee

Management Fees for a Fund vary up to 2.00% of the Fund’s limited partner capital
commitments or invested capital depending on when such fees are paid in the life of the
Fund. Certain Funds (and certain investors within a particular Fund) may pay reduced
or no management fees. SER Capital reserves the right to negotiate, waive, reduce,
rebate, or calculate differently its Management Fees with respect to any Fund investor.
Management fees are offset for placement fees, organizational expenses in excess of a
specified cap, director’s fees, and certain other fees to which the Funds are entitled. For
additional information, please refer to the specific offering documents for each Fund(s)
which may contain different management fee provisions and payment structures than
those described above. Where Management Fees are calculated taking into account the
valuation of an investment, SER Capital may be incentivized to make determinations or
investment decisions that result in the continued payment of, or a higher, Management
Fee.

Management Fees are paid in advance, on, or promptly after the first day of each
quarter.

Performance Allocation

The Performance Allocation varies by the terms of each Fund’s Offering Documents.
The Performance Allocation may be up to 20% and is usually calculated based on
distributable cash. Where a Performance Allocation is realized, it will be deducted as set
forth in the Fund’s Offering Documents. Performance Allocations may be subject to
hurdles and/or claw-backs, depending on, among other things the status of distributions
relative to minimum valuation tests of the invested capital of the particular Fund and the
need to make adjustments to the Performance Allocation based on final distribution
calculations. SER Capital reserves the right to negotiate, waive, reduce, rebate, or
calculate differently its Performance Allocation with respect to any Fund investor.

For additional information, please refer to the specific offering documents for each of
the Funds which may contain different Performance Allocation provisions and payment
structures than those described above.

Additional Expenses

The Funds will typically bear all costs and expenses incurred in connection with the
organization of the Fund, including legal and accounting fees, printing costs, travel
(including costs of commercial air travel not to exceed the cost of first class airfare, car
or ride sharing services, other modes of transportation, meals, lodging and
entertainment), other meals and entertainment, and out-of-pocket expenses, and all costs
and expenses incurred related to organization of the Funds (collectively, “Organizational
Expenses”). Such charges and fees are in addition to SER Capital’s Management Fees
and Performance Allocation (if applicable).

Account Minimums and Types of Clients — Form ADV Part 2A (3/31/2026) [Brochure]
Item 7. Types of Clients.

  As described in Item 4, the Adviser currently provides investment advisory services to
  privately offered pooled investment funds including partnerships or other pooled
  investment vehicles formed under domestic or non-U.S. laws. These Funds are operated
  as investment pools that are excluded from the definition of an investment company under
  the 1940 Act. Fund investors generally include institutional investors and other
  sophisticated investors. Please note that investors in the Funds are not clients of SER
  Capital by virtue of their investment in a Fund.

  Each Fund’s Offering Documents impose a minimum contribution for investment, which
  varies from Fund to Fund, and is subject to SER Capital’s sole discretion to accept
  contributions in lesser amounts. SER Capital may waive the minimum investment or
  contribution with respect to any Fund in its sole discretion.

  Interests in the Funds are currently offered on a private placement basis, and where
  applicable, in reliance on Sections 3(c)(1) or 3(c)(7) of the 1940 Act, to persons who
  generally are “accredited investors” as defined under the Securities Act of 1933, as

  amended (the “Securities Act”), and “qualified purchasers” as defined under the 1940 Act,
  and who are subject to certain other conditions, which are fully set forth in the Offering
  Documents of such Funds. Interests in, or shares of, non-U.S. Funds are generally offered
  to persons who are not “U.S. Persons” as defined under Regulation S of the Securities
  Act, or who are tax-exempt U.S. Persons (or entities substantially comprised of tax-
  exempt U.S. Persons) on a private placement basis, and who are subject to certain other
  conditions, which are fully set forth in the Offering Documents of such Funds.
  In order to invest in a Fund that is subject to a performance fee, an investor must be a
  “qualified client” as defined by Section 205 of the Advisers Act, and Rule 205-3
  thereunder.
